The alternative to chilling a cookie dough to prevent cookie spread is increasing the amount of dry ingredients (the flour) in your recipe or reducing the butter. While this …

WebOct 18, 2024 · Wrap each tightly with plastic wrap and refrigerate for 1 hour until firm (or up to 2 days). 4 Remove the dough from the refrigerator and let sit at room temperature for about 30 minutes. The dough should still feel cold and slightly firm but soft enough to leave the imprint of your fingers. 5 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Put the portioned-out and … flybe flights from newquay to heathrowWebMar 28, 2024 · The composition of your cookies will come out differently after refrigeration because of the butter in the dough. "When your cookie dough is not refrigerated, the butter is at room temperature. Therefore the heat from the oven reacts with the butter quickly, making it spread thinner," says Epperson. greenhouse hepa air intake filterWebJun 20, 2024 · Method #1: Baked Immediately, Without Refrigerated Dough.
